Mongodb role readwrite5/26/2023 This may result in the creation of pseudonymous usage profiles and the transfer of personal data to third countries, including the USA, which may have no adequate level of protection for the processing of personal data.īy clicking “Accept all”, you consent to the storage of cookies and the processing of personal data for these purposes, including any transfers to third countries. By clicking on “Decline all”, you do not give your consent and we will only store cookies that are necessary for our website. With your consent, we and third-party providers use cookies and similar technologies on our website to analyse your use of our site for market research or advertising purposes ("analytics and marketing") and to provide you with additional functions (“functional”). Now, select from the list of available roles those that you want to grant to your list of selected users, and click “ Grant”.Įt voilà □ You can verify that those two roles were indeed granted to the group of selected users. Simply select all users that you want to grant those roles to and click the “ Grant Roles…” button. You will now see a list of all your users in the selected database. You now want to assign this new role and the existing role “ userAdmin” to a group of users.Ĭonnect to your MongoDB server as a user that has sufficient privileges to grant roles to users, select the database where your users are defined, and click the “ Users” icon in the toolbar to open the user management tab for that database. Say you have just created a new role “ rwAdmin” on database “ test” that makes users dbAdmins on that database and also let’s them read from and write to it. With Studio 3T, you can grant roles to multiple users at once. However, MongoDB’s role API ( ) doesn’t directly cover another common use case where you want to assign a (maybe newly created) role or multiple roles to a list of users in one go. Not surprisingly, MongoDB’s API therefore makes it easy to assign a user a list of roles via the grantRolesToUser method: Each user is then assigned a list of roles that in turn define the user’s privileges. In MongoDB, users are defined for specific databases. You can also click the combo-box at the top to choose from roles in other databases of your MongoDB instance, in case you want your new user to access other databases as well.įor our example, we will simply make our new user an administrator of their database and also grant them read-write access to it by selecting the roles dbOwner and readWrite. Built-in roles will be marked by a yellow icon, custom roles by a green icon. Grant MongoDB roles to a userĬhoose the user and click on Grant Roles.įind the role by entering it in the text or choosing it from the list. Select the user and click on Drop to delete the user from the list. With Studio 3T 2018.4, it’s now possible to view the JSON code behind the user creation by clicking on Show Code.
0 Comments
Leave a Reply. |